It was easy for me to make the mistake of sleeping with my boss.
And much, much harder to actually deal with it.
Quentin Freeman. He’s a millionaire.
Owner of a racing company.
Every woman’s wildest dream.
Unfortunately, including mine. His employee.
That wild dream turned into reality when we hooked up in my office.
Then again, outside, behind the office building.
Now that was only the fun part.
The only way I thought I could escape him was to freeze him out.
But how do I escape from the father of my child?
A child that he knows nothing about.
I know I have to tell him about my secret baby.
And that… is going to be the not-so-fun part.
